Incidence of thromboembolic events after use of gelatin-thrombin-based hemostatic matrix during intracranial tumor surgery
This study evaluates the relationship between flowable hemostatic matrix and deep vein thrombosis in a large cohort of patients treated for brain tumor removal. The authors conducted a retrospective, multicenter, clinical review of all craniotomies for tumor removal performed between 2013 and 2014. Patients were classified in three groups: group I (flowable gelatin hemostatic matrix with thrombin), group II (gelatin hemostatic without thrombin), and group III (classical hemostatic). Porous chitosan microspheres for application as quick in vitro and in vivo hemostat
We reported the fabrication of porous chitosan microspheres (CSMS) with tunable surface pore size by microemulsion combined with thermally induced phase separation technique, and its application as a quick hemostat. Their hemostatic property was characterized by blood clotting kinetics, adherence interaction between red blood cells/platelets and CSMS, in vitro and in vivo hemostasis by rat tail amputation and liver laceration models, and histological analysis. Influences of mesoporous zinc-calcium silicate on water absorption, degradability, antibacterial efficacy, hemostatic performances and cell viability to microporous starch based hemostat
In this study, mesoporous zinc-calcium silicate (m-ZCS) was synthesized, and microporous starch (MS) based hemostatic agents of m-ZCS/MS composites for hemorrhage control was fabricated. The results showed that the incorporation of m-ZCS into MS significantly enhanced the water absorption and degradability of the composites, which were dependent on the m-ZCS content. Moreover, the composites with antibacterial property could inhibit the growth of Escherichia coli (E. coli) and the antibacterial ratios increased with the m-ZCS content. Starch-derived absorbable polysaccharide hemostat enhances bone healing via BMP-2 protein.
In this study, we used a model of rabbit parietal bone defect and a mouse osteoblast cell line MC3T3-E1 to evaluate the effects of SAPH on bone healing. We found that SAPH significantly decreased bone healing scores, reduced defective area of parietal bone, and increased the areas of bone trabeculae and cavitas medullaris. In addition, SAPH enhanced MC3T3-E1 osteoblasts proliferation, up-regulated the expressions of alkaline phosphatase (ALP) and osteocalcin and increased the level of bone morphogenetic protein 2 (BMP-2) in MC3T3-E1 osteoblasts. J & J ’ s Evarrest fibrin sealant patch wins expanded indication for hemostasis
Johnson & Johnson (NYSE:JNJ) subsidiary Ethicon said today that the FDA approved an expanded indication for its Evarrest fibrin sealant patch as an supplementary hemostat. With the expanded indication, the patch can be used with manual compression as an adjunct to hemostasis in adult surgery patients, when standard surgical techniques to control bleeding such as suture or ligature are ineffective. The fibrin sealant patch uses biologics to rapidly stop problematic bleeding while a patient is undergoing surgery. Fibrin Glue Market: Asia is expected to witness high growth rates in the next five years, 2021
Fibrin glue is a unique adhesion material used in surgeries for closure of wounds. Fibrin glues are mainly extracted from collective plasma and contain different amounts of purified and virally-inactivated human proteins. Fibrin glue is composed of two components, including fibrinogen and factor XIII. These concentrated ingredients interact with a solution of thrombin and calcium to form coagulum. As the thrombin and fibrinogen/factor XIII solution combine, a clot of a blood protein called fibrin develops in a few seconds, depending on the dilute form of thrombin is used. Hemostatic Efficacy of Nanofibrous Matrix in Rat Liver Injury Model.
Abstract This present study examined the hemostatic efficacy of nanofibrous matrix in a rat liver model. The nanofibrous matrix comprising gelatin and polycaprolactone was prepared by electrospinning method. Twelve animals underwent surgery and were followed-up for a month. Time taken to cease bleeding, activated partial thromboplastin time, prothrombin time, and fibrinogen concentration were measured. Histopathological examination of liver was also done of treated and control animals. All test animals showed very rapid hemostasis after application of electrospun sheet.
